Across TCGA patient cohorts, TOX2 protein abundance is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 1,418 significant associations in total. LSCC sh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ible TOX2-associated genes across cancer lineages are STK4, MAP4K1, and CARD8. Each is linked with TOX2 in more than 1 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both TOX2-to-partner and partner-to-TOX2 results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, TOX2 versus STK4 in LUAD, with a Pearson correlation of 0.34.
